Credit Risk & Operational Compliance

  • Implement and monitor credit risk policies and internal controls.
  • Ensure compliance with audits, fraud reporting, and regulatory standards.
  • Maintain strong portfolio quality and timely loan disbursements.

Leadership & People Development

  • Coach and mentor branch managers and staff.
  • Build high-performing teams and ensure HR compliance.
  • Support staff retention, succession planning, and wellness initiatives.

Business Performance & Financial Growth

  • Lead group lending to meet financial and client growth targets.
  • Enhance client acquisition, especially among underserved populations.
  • Ensure high collection rates and portfolio quality.

Digital Tools Utilization

  • Promote use of digital systems for lending and collections.
  • Train staff and clients on digital tools.
  • Track and improve efficiency through digital adoption.

Strategic Planning & Partnerships

  • Drive local business plans and branch-level growth strategies.
  • Build partnerships with community groups and development stakeholders.

Customer Experience & Responsible Lending

  • Ensure alignment with organizational goals and responsible lending practices.
  • Address client complaints promptly and monitor satisfaction.
  • Provide timely reporting and support effective communication across teams.

Staff Safety & Wellbeing

  • Oversee field safety and security compliance.
  • Respond promptly to incidents affecting staff.
  • Safeguarding Champion
  • Degree in Finance, Business Administration, Economics, or related field.
  • Minimum 5 years’ experience in microfinance or retail banking operations.
  • Experience in driving Group/ solidarity lending will be an added advantage

Key Competencies:

  • In-depth knowledge of MFI industry practices, and current trends in microfinance.
  • Strong leadership capabilities with a proven track record of driving performance and motivating teams.
  • Excellent communication, negotiation, and interpersonal skills; adept at business development and stakeholder management.
  • High ethical standards and commitment to personal and organizational integrity.
  • He/she should have pro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(especially Excel), and familiarity with accounting software (e.g. QuickBooks, SAP).
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ills or abilities.
  • Capability and willingness to take responsibility and highly developed sense of rectitude
  • Ready to comply and live up to and in accordance with the organization’s Ideals and Core Values
